Emma Watson, Mary-Kate Olsen, Et Al. Show Their Love for Burberry
This being London fashion week's 25th anniversary and all, the British Fashion Council had high hopes for star wattage at the five-day festivities. Well, for the LFW finale, Burberry gave it to them—and then some. Whoever was running the storied British fashion house's VIP department was working overtime, filling the show's front row and after-party with an international who's who of stylish celebs: Gwyneth Paltrow, Liv Tyler, Mary-Kate Olsen, and Victoria Beckham all turned up in their British best.
It was just a few blocks from the show to the party, held at Burberry's massive new headquarters on Horseferry Road in Westminster. (The place takes up thousands of square feet, almost an entire London city block, in fact.) "Oh, just another night at the office," the house's creative director, Christopher Bailey, sighed. He was standing in what is usually the lobby, except on this occasion it was a packed dance floor reeling to the tunes of DJs Alexa Chung and Agyness Deyn. The building's cafeteria, meanwhile, had been transformed into a concert venue for a performance by the Kooks.
Dry English humor was clearly the order of the night. There was Emma Watson, the star of Harry Potter and the label's current campaign girl. She was wearing a specially made dress with echoes of the just-debuted Spring collection and claiming that this was no different from her first few weeks of college at Brown University. "Yeah, this is just what it's like, same sort of people and same sort of venue," she smiled. Pointing at a pair of sky-high stilettos, she added: "And these are the perfect shoes for walking to class!"
